Web11 apr. 2024 · Add your desired meat and cook until lightly browned. Then add your chili powder, cumin, and tomato paste, stirring until blended. Add canned tomatoes, red kidney beans, black beans, and corn. Bring to a boil, reduce heat, and simmer for 15 minutes. For added flavor, add cilantro, lime juice, and jalapeño peppers. Web1 dec. 2024 · There are three different methods I use to freeze stuffed peppers ahead of time. Method 1: Assemble the recipe and freeze. This freezer method works great when you want to make a large batch and stock up on ready-to-cook stuffed peppers. Often, I’ll make 2-3 different recipes when I’m stocking up.
